Why Maintenance Matters

A centrifugal sifter operates continuously while processing large volumes of powder. Over time, normal wear, material buildup, and operating conditions may influence screening efficiency and equipment reliability.

A planned maintenance program can help:

  • Support consistent screening performance
  • Reduce the likelihood of unexpected downtime
  • Identify worn components before they affect production
  • Maintain stable material flow
  • Contribute to longer equipment service life

Maintenance intervals should be determined according to operating hours, processed materials, production schedules, and the manufacturer's recommendations.

Maintenance Tip 1: Inspect the Cylindrical Screen

The screen is one of the most important parts of a flour sieving machine.

During routine inspections, check for:

  • Mesh damage
  • Excessive wear
  • Blocked openings
  • Loose installation
  • Material buildup

A damaged or obstructed screen may affect particle separation. Replacing worn screens according to the maintenance schedule can help maintain consistent screening results.


Maintenance Tip 2: Examine the Rotating Paddle Assembly

The rotating paddles distribute powder through the cylindrical screen.

Operators should inspect for:

  • Wear on paddle surfaces
  • Loose mounting hardware
  • Shaft alignment
  • Material accumulation

Maintaining the paddle assembly helps support smooth material movement throughout the screening chamber.


Maintenance Tip 3: Monitor Bearings and Rotating Components

Bearings are essential for reliable machine operation.

Routine inspections should include:

  • Unusual operating noise
  • Excessive vibration
  • Bearing temperature
  • Lubrication condition
  • Shaft movement

Lubrication should follow the manufacturer's maintenance instructions and use the recommended lubricant.

Maintenance Tip 5: Inspect Seals and Gaskets

Sealing components help contain materials during operation.

Inspect regularly for:

  • Wear
  • Cracks
  • Hardening
  • Improper sealing
  • Material leakage

Replacing damaged seals when needed can help maintain proper equipment operation.


Maintenance Tip 6: Tighten Mechanical Fasteners

Continuous machine operation can gradually loosen mechanical connections.

Check periodically:

  • Bolts
  • Nuts
  • Paddle mounting hardware
  • Screen supports
  • Motor mounting bolts

Secure fasteners contribute to stable machine operation.


Maintenance Tip 7: Inspect the Drive Motor

The motor provides the power required for continuous screening.

Routine checks may include:

  • Operating temperature
  • Electrical connections
  • Motor vibration
  • Abnormal sounds
  • Mounting condition

Electrical maintenance should be carried out by qualified personnel in accordance with applicable safety procedures.


Maintenance Tip 8: Maintain a Stable Material Feed

Although not a maintenance task in the traditional sense, stable feeding helps reduce unnecessary mechanical stress.

Operators should:

  • Avoid sudden material surges
  • Maintain a consistent feed rate
  • Match feed volume to equipment capacity
  • Monitor discharge conditions

Proper feeding supports stable operation and can reduce wear on key components.
